The Economic Importance of Sulphuric Acid Manufacturing

The manufacturing of sulphuric acid has contributed significantly to the global economy. The industry generates employment opportunities for a large number of people involved in the production chain, including engineers, researchers, operators, and maintenance personnel. The use of sulphuric acid is also vital in the production of a wide range of products, including detergents, fertilizers, and synthetic fibers.

Sulphuric acid is one of the most important raw materials used in the production of fertilizers. Fertilizers are essential for the agriculture industry, which is one of the largest sectors of the global economy. With the increasing demand for food globally, the production of fertilizers has become an essential industry. Sulphuric acid is a vital component of phosphoric acid production, which is used in the production of fertilizers.

Another important use of sulphuric acid is in the production of synthetic fibers such as nylon, polyester, and rayon. Synthetic fibers are used in a wide range of products, including clothing, bedding, and carpets. The demand for synthetic fibers is growing globally, and this has led to an increase in the demand for sulphuric acid.
